Hi. I'm hearing impaired and I wanted to cancel the phone service. Do I have to go through the relay service to cancel the service? I rarely use my TTY (teletypewriter for the deaf as it works by translating from text to tone and back to text in the other end of the line) and I wouldn't need to be spending $30/month (24.99 + tax + relay service/recoverable fund), so how do I go about cancelling the service if I'm hearing impaired.
I'd rather be assumed that I'm the only one living in the apartment, since I'm the only one using the phone service, but of course I do live with my family but I'm moving out really soon after summer.
I subscribed to Voip last October, as far as I remember.
By the way, I do keep my TTY for anyone who has a TTY machine (especially for businesses), but I don't use the Voip service. |

Okay... Got a response...
"To cancel your account and to protect you from having another person terminate your service without your knowledge, we need to verbally verify the owner of the account. Please call our Account Management Department at 1-VONAGE-HELP (1-866-243-4357). We are here to help you Monday Friday from 9:00 AM to 8:00 PM EST."
By "verbally," maybe I presume I can't call Vonage through relay...
Hmm... Maybe someone would use the relay service to call Vonage to terminate my account...
Well, businesses these days don't trust relay services because they may think of "telemarketers" instead of "relay" and may hang up. (You can search for threads about relay scams/pranks/hang-ups here.)
I'll try and contact Vonage's Account Management Department tomorrow.
